PROBLEM TO BE SOLVED : To provide an exhaust gas purifying catalyst capable of highly suppressing HC poisoning of Pd and efficiently purifying NOX in exhaust gas of lean-burn engine by being used as an upstream catalyst of an NOX occluding reducing type catalyst.
SOLUTION : The exhaust gas purifying catalyst comprises a carrier containing at least an aluminate of at least one kind of metal M selected from alkali earth metal and rare earth metal and at least Pd deposited on the carrier. The metal M and Pd act efficiently and the HC poisoning of Pd can be effectively suppressed. Further, upon high temperature durability, particle growth of metal M is suppressed and, therefore, the HC poisoning of Pd can be effectively suppressed even after the use at a high temperature. Accordingly, by being used as an upstream catalyst of the NOX occluding reducing type catalyst, a large quantity of HC can be supplied to the NOX occluding reducing type catalyst in the stoichiometric to rich atmosphere.
